Plugging device for leakage of pressurized fluid pipeline
Technical Field
The utility model relates to a plugging device, especially a plugging device for area pressure fluid pipeline seepage belongs to the pipe-line seal technique field.
Background
Steel pipes are often used as transmission media and pressure transmission in hydraulic systems, and leakage or seepage often occurs at the joints of the pipes. Once the pipeline joint leaks or leaks, the pipeline content cannot be subjected to pressure relief treatment in time, and the seal at the joint cannot be replaced, so that the leakage or seepage situation is aggravated. The existing pipeline pressurized plugging device on the market mostly applies a glue injection plugging technology which mainly aims at the treatment of pipe wall broken holes and cannot adapt to the sealing treatment of pipeline joints. And the sealing structure of the existing device is rough, and the sealing failure condition of the device can occur when the sealing structure is applied to a pipeline with the pipe diameter smaller than 50 mm. Meanwhile, the joint of the small-caliber pipeline is generally staggered, and the existing device is sealed without adjustability and cannot deal with the problem of dislocation and the problem that the pipeline is driven to vibrate frequently by equipment operation. There is therefore a need for improvements in the prior art.

Detailed Description
The present invention will be further described with reference to the accompanying drawings.
The utility model provides a pressure is plugging device for fluid pipeline seepage includes: the sealing device is characterized in that a cavity 2 and a shell 1 with pipeline hole grooves at two ends are arranged in the shell, the shell 1 is formed by combining two identical semi-cylinders, the pipeline hole grooves at two ends of each semi-cylinder are communicated with the cavity 2, a sealing clamping sleeve 4 matched and connected with each pipeline hole groove is arranged on each pipeline hole groove, a sealing pressing sleeve 7 is arranged on each sealing clamping sleeve 4, and a sealing gasket 6 is arranged between each sealing clamping sleeve 4 and the corresponding sealing pressing sleeve 7;
a plurality of jacks 3 are arranged on one semi-cylinder of the shell 1 and the corresponding sealing cutting sleeve 4, and a plurality of inserting columns 15 matched and connected with the jacks 3 are arranged on the other semi-cylinder and the corresponding sealing cutting sleeve 4, so that after the two semi-cylinders are folded, the connection and the sealing between the two semi-cylinders are reinforced while the positioning is carried out through the jacks 3 and the inserting columns 15;
the outer edge of the cavity 2 of one of the semi-cylinders of the shell 1 is provided with a boss 21, the outer edge of the cavity 2 of the other semi-cylinder is provided with a groove 22 matched with the boss 21, and a sealing gasket (not shown) matched with the groove 22 is arranged in the groove 22, so that after the two same semi-cylinders are folded, the connection and the sealing between the two same semi-cylinders are reinforced while the positioning is carried out through the boss 21 and the groove 22;
k-shaped sealing grooves 10 are formed in the peripheries of the cavities 2 of the two semi-cylinders of the shell 1, corresponding K-shaped sealing gaskets are arranged in the K-shaped sealing grooves 10, and the sealing performance of the folded two identical semi-cylinders is further enhanced;
the sealing cutting sleeve 4 is arranged into an I-shaped body with a pipe groove in the middle, the outer end of the I-shaped body is provided with a flange plate 5, the inner end of the I-shaped body is provided with an annular chuck 9, the annular chuck 9 is matched and connected with an annular clamping groove 91 on the periphery of the cavity 2 of the semi-cylinder, the size of the annular clamping groove 91 is larger than that of the annular chuck 9, a plurality of sealing grooves 8 with sealing strips arranged inside are arranged on the inner disk surface and the outer disk surface of the annular chuck 9, a buffer groove 13 with a buffer cushion arranged inside is arranged on the side disk surface, and the sealing performance of the folded two identical semi-cylinders is further enhanced;
the inner end of the sealing cutting sleeve 4 is provided with a plurality of symmetrical screw holes 14, and a connecting screw is arranged in each screw hole 14 so as to fix the sealing cutting sleeve 4 in the annular clamping groove 91 of the shell 1;
the sealing sleeve 7 is designed into a T-shaped body with a pipe groove in the middle, an outer flange 71 is arranged at the outer end of the T-shaped body, the outer flange 71 is matched and connected with the flange 5 at the outer end of the sealing sleeve 4, a plurality of corresponding screw holes are arranged on the outer flange 71 and the flange 5, and a screw is arranged in each screw hole so that the sealing sleeve 4 and the sealing sleeve 7 can be fixed on the shell 1 through the screws;
the sealing gasket 6 between the sealing pressing sleeve 7 and the sealing cutting sleeve 4 is set to be a pipe sleeve matched with the pipe grooves in the middle parts of the sealing pressing sleeve 7 and the sealing cutting sleeve 4, so that a good sealing effect between the sealing pressing sleeve 7 and the sealing cutting sleeve 4 is ensured through the sealing gasket 6;
the outer sides of the two semi-cylinders of the shell 1 are respectively provided with three connecting tongues 12 with screw holes 11, so that the two semi-cylinders are connected into a whole cylinder through bolts and nuts arranged in the screw holes 11 of the connecting tongues 12.
During the use, wrap up two semicylinders in pipeline leakage department to through locating bolt and the nut in connecting tongue 12 screw 11, after two semicylinders are connected into a cylinder whole, can be through the sealed cutting ferrule 4 that corresponds in it, sealed pressure cover 7, sealed pad 6, the boss 21 that the 2 outer fringe of cavity corresponds, the cooperation of recess 22, jack 3, the cooperation of inserting post 15 etc. strengthen under the sealed effect, carry out high-efficient shutoff to pipeline leakage department.
